1. Creating a Vertical Garden:

One fantastic way to use old flower pots is by turning them into a vertical garden. By stacking the pots on top of each other and securing them with ropes or cables, you can create a stunning green wall. Plant different herbs, flowers, or even small vegetables in each pot for a vibrant and space-saving garden. Hang this vertical garden on your balcony, patio, or even indoors to add a refreshing touch to your living space.

2. Crafty Terrariums:

Another great way to repurpose old flower pots is by transforming them into miniature terrariums. Gather some pebbles, activated charcoal, potting soil, and the appropriate plants for your terrarium. Start by placing a layer of pebbles at the bottom of the pot, then add a thin layer of activated charcoal to keep the soil fresh. Finally, carefully arrange your chosen plants, ensuring they receive adequate light and moisture. These charming terrariums make delightful decor pieces for your home or office.

3. Brilliant Bird Baths:

Bird lovers can rejoice as old flower pots can also be transformed into attractive bird baths. Place the pots in a leveled position, and fill them with water up to a level that is safe for birds to drink and bathe in. To make it more inviting for our feathered friends, add a few decorative elements, such as stones for perching or small branches for added texture. With this simple transformation, you'll be providing a refreshing oasis for birds while adding a unique aesthetic appeal to your garden.

4. Whimsical Fairy Gardens:

Children and adults alike can find joy in creating whimsical fairy gardens out of old flower pots. Turn each pot upside down and paint the outer surface with enchanting colors. Use small figurines, tiny furniture, and fairy accessories to create a magical scene on top of the pot. Enhance the fairy garden with miniature plants, moss, and small stones. Display these imaginative creations in your garden or even indoors for a delightful touch of whimsy.
